Common EyeTVNetstreamSvc.exe Errors on Windows

Dealing with EyeTVNetstreamSvc.exe errors can often be perplexing, given the variety of issues that might cause them. They can range from a mere software glitch to a more serious malware intrusion. Here, we've compiled a list of the most common errors associated with EyeTVNetstreamSvc.exe to help you navigate and possibly fix these issues.

  • EyeTVNetstreamSvc.exe - Bad Image Error:: This alert is displayed when Windows fails to execute EyeTVNetstreamSvc.exe due to its corruption, or the related DLL file being absent or damaged.
  • Not a Valid Win32 Application: This error typically occurs when the user tries to execute a program that is not compatible with their version of Windows or when the file is corrupted or incomplete.
  • Error 0xc0000142: This alert pops up when an application fails to initiate properly. This could be the result of software glitches, damaged files, or complications with the Windows registry.
  • Unable to Start Correctly (0xc000007b): This alert appears when the application cannot initiate correctly, often resulting from a mismatch between the Windows version and the application regarding 32-bit and 64-bit configurations.
  • EyeTVNetstreamSvc.exe Application Error: This generic error can occur due to various reasons like corrupt files, bad sectors on a hard drive, or insufficient system resources.

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Command Prompt in the search bar and press Enter.

  3.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ility Thumbnail
  1. In the Command Prompt window, type chkdsk /f and press Enter.

  2. If the system reports that it cannot run the check because the disk is in use, type Y and press Enter to schedule the check for the next system restart.

Step 3: Restart Your Computer

Step 3: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. If you had to schedule the check, restart your computer for the check to be performed.

Step 4: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 4: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the check (and restart, if necessary), check if the EyeTVNetstreamSvc.exe problem persists.
